What Is a Legal Name Change in Rewa?
A legal name change is the official process of updating your existing name in all government and personal records. To legally complete the process in Rewa, the following steps are generally involved:
- Notarized Name Change Affidavit
- Publishing Name Change Advertisement in Newspapers
- Preparing required legal documents, forms, and CD
- Government Fees (Applicable according to individual case)
- Notification Publication in the Government Gazette
Once all these formalities are completed successfully, your new name becomes legally recognized and valid across India. After that, you can update your name in personal records like PAN Card, Aadhaar Card, Passport, Bank Accounts, and Educational Documents.

How Long Does It Take to Process a Name Change in Rewa?
The time required to legally complete a name change in Rewa depends on each stage involved in the process. If all documents are prepared correctly and submitted on time, the procedure can be completed smoothly without unnecessary delays.
| Step | Estimated Time |
|---|---|
| Affidavit Preparation | 1–2 Days |
| Newspaper Publication | 1–2 Days |
| Gazette Notification | 2–3 Weeks |
| Updating Personal Documents | 1–2 Weeks Per Document |
Step-by-Step Timeline Explained
Affidavit Preparation
The first step involves drafting and notarizing the name change affidavit. This usually takes around 1–2 days. Accuracy during this stage is extremely important because any mistakes can delay the entire process.
Newspaper Publication
Once the affidavit is completed, the next step is publishing a name change notice in newspapers. This generally takes 1–2 working days. It is important that all personal details and spelling are checked carefully before publication.
Gazette Notification
Gazette notification is one of the most important legal steps in the name change process in Rewa. Government verification and approval usually take 2–3 weeks, after which the new name receives official legal recognition.
Updating Personal Documents
After Gazette approval, you must update all official records including Aadhaar Card, PAN Card, Passport, Bank Accounts, Voter ID, and Educational Certificates. Each document update can take approximately 1–2 weeks, depending on the issuing department.
Important Tip
If documents are arranged in advance and every step is completed properly, the entire name change process in Rewa can usually be completed within 3–5 weeks.

Is Gazette Notification Mandatory?
Gazette notification is often a critical part of legal name change approval.
| Situation | Gazette Required |
|---|---|
| General Name Change | ✅ Yes |
| Government Job / PSU Records | ✅ Yes |
| Educational Certificate Correction | ✅ Yes |
| Minor Spelling Correction | ⚠️ Sometimes |
| Passport Update After Marriage | ❌ Not Always |
For complete legal validity and permanent record acceptance, Gazette notification is strongly recommended.
Central Gazette vs State Gazette
Choosing the correct Gazette authority is extremely important during the legal process.
| Type | When Used |
|---|---|
| Central Gazette | PAN India acceptance and most legal cases |
| State Gazette | State-level government record updates |

Documents Required for Online Name Change in Rewa
To complete the legal name change process in Rewa, applicants must submit certain mandatory documents. These documents are required for affidavit preparation, newspaper publication, Gazette notification, and final legal approval.
The commonly required documents include:
- Name Change Affidavit prepared on stamp paper
- Original newspaper copy carrying the name change advertisement
- Prescribed application proforma in printed format signed by the applicant and two witnesses
- Two recent passport-size photographs
- Photocopies of valid identity documents such as PAN Card, Aadhaar Card, Voter ID Card, Passport, or Educational Documents
- CD containing soft copy of the application in .docx format, properly completed
- Declaration letter confirming that both hard copy and soft copy information are correct
- Request letter along with applicable registration fee addressed to the concerned authority
Preparing all documents correctly in advance helps avoid delays during the name change approval process.
Sample Affidavit Format for Name Change Online
A name change affidavit is a legal declaration mentioning your current name, new name, reason for changing the name, and a formal declaration confirming that the name change is not intended for illegal or fraudulent purposes.
Below is a sample affidavit format for reference.
Sample Affidavit Format
AFFIDAVIT
I, ________________ D/o ________________, W/o ________________, residing at ________________, ________________, do hereby solemnly affirm and declare as under:
That I have changed my name from __________ to __________ for all purposes in future.
That it is my true statement.
DEPONENT
Verification
Verified at ______________ on __________ that the contents of the above affidavit are true and correct to my knowledge and no material information has been concealed.
DEPONENT
📌 Different affidavit formats may apply in cases of marriage, divorce, minor name correction, or spelling corrections.
